What types of businesses lease Austin warehouse properties?
Warehouses in Austin are commonly leased by companies that need substantial storage capacity, such as manufacturers, distributors, last-mile logistics providers and online retailers. With major technology companies, semiconductor manufacturers and advanced manufacturing operations using the region as a hub for distribution and production, industrial real estate in the Austin area is attractive to businesses seeking established supply chain infrastructure and industry expertise.
What operational advantages do Austin warehouses offer?
Austin occupies a strategic position as a Central Texas logistics and manufacturing hub. I-35 runs directly through the city, connecting Austin to major markets in Dallas-Ft. Worth to the north and San Antonio to the south. Austin-Bergstrom International Airport supports air cargo operations with service from major carriers including FedEx and UPS, and the region’s rail infrastructure includes access to Class I carriers Union Pacific and BNSF Railway. Austin’s rapidly growing population and concentration of technology companies create strong consumer demand and a skilled workforce, enabling efficient operations for distribution and advanced manufacturing.
How does Austin warehouse space support business growth?
Austin’s position along the I-35 corridor provides direct access to cross-border commerce and efficient connectivity north to markets including Kansas City, Minneapolis and Chicago. The region’s emergence as a global semiconductor manufacturing center creates robust demand for specialized logistics and supply chain services. Proximity to major Gulf Coast ports such as Houston supports international shipping operations. The region’s technology-driven economy makes it particularly valuable for companies in high-tech manufacturing, electronics distribution, semiconductor supply chains, and e-commerce operations serving Texas and Southwest markets.
